the Speed Twin 1200’s sleek, minimal design has evolved. The raked fuel tank, with its deep front cutouts, is chiselled and muscular, while the minimal throttle body covers are finished in brushed aluminium and integrated seamlessly into sculpted side panels within the slim rear frame. Underneath, the lean, angular engine casings are powder coated black and framed by an uninterrupted exhaust run flowing into twin upswept ‘megaphone’ silencers.
Modern features, like the compact LED taillight and headlight, with its distinctive light signature, are joined by classic design touches - from machined cooling fins on the cylinder head and finned header roses, to traditional twin rear shocks and a slim one-piece bench seat. Complemented by premium materials and finishes, like the brushed aluminium headlight bezel and heel guards, it’s a look that delivers contemporary design with timeless style.
The neat single instrument dial features two displays. A large LCD screen shows all key riding information, with speed, engine revs, gear indicator and fuel level, all clearly visible at a glance in all lighting conditions.
Thrilling sports performance comes courtesy of the legendary Bonneville twin. Boasting the latest technology, yet full of classic character, this 1200 cc engine packs 105 PS peak power at 7,750 rpm, with instant response thanks to its rich torque delivery peaking at 112 Nm at 4,250 rpm. And with a deep and distinctive Bonneville soundtrack from the twin ‘megaphone’ silencers, it comes along with an unmistakeable sound
Tuned to deliver unrivalled agility with the compliance for real-world rides, the 43mm Marzocchi USD forks are matched to high-specification twin Marzocchi rear shocks, with remote reservoirs and adjustable preload for precisely controlled damping that delivers a confidence-inspiring ride.
Under hard braking, courtesy of the powerful radial brake calipers, feedback and control is pure sports, while the initial part of the suspension stroke remains supple for great comfort when the surface is less than perfect.
High-specification Metzeler Sportec M9RR tyres are fitted to stylish lightweight cast aluminium 7-spoke wheels, translating the Speed Twin 1200’s dynamic ability to the road with a perfect mix of grip, stability and agility.
Pricing and availability will vary by region. In the US and Canada, Triumph says that the 2025 Speed Twin 1200s will arrive in dealerships beginning in mid-December 2024. The 2025 Speed Twin 1200 starts at an MSRP of US $13,595.
